    Scott Hylands (born 1943), born Scott Hylands Douglas, [1] is a Canadian actor who has appeared in movies, on television, and on the stage. Due to his longevity and versatility, critics have called him "one of Canada's greatest actors."

    With a runtime of 26 hours and a $25 million budget, it was one of the longest miniseries ever and the most expensive television show in history. [2] It employed four directors and five cinematographers, and featured over 100 speaking parts. [3] Centennial was released on DVD on July 29, 2008.

    Destiny Ridge is a Canadian television drama series, which aired on Global in the 1990s. [1] Produced by Atlantis Communications and Great North Productions in conjunction with a German firm, [2] the series premiered on November 29, 1993.

    Titanic is a 1996 American two-part television miniseries which premiered on CBS on November 17 and 19, 1996. [2] It focuses on several characters aboard the RMS Titanic during her maiden voyage in 1912.
